had similar issue when i didi conversion on my 626, turned out wrong temp sensor for the ECU. doubt that this is your problem.

ok, lets start with the basics:
* spark
* fuel (and pressure)

important points on parts used form 929:
* ECU
* Coil/Igniter
* VAF

is the fuel pump sufficient? did you try to run 929 pump?

if you used the diagrams, you generally should be fine, i guess i would start at isolating the issue...
* check spark on all plugs
* check if the injectors spray
* disconnect VAF (to see if you can start it in 'limp home' mode
